STORAGE STABLE TWO-COMPONENT DUAL CURE DENTAL COMPOSITION
The invention relates to a two-part dual cure dental composition with improved stability toward discoloration and premature polymerization. The dental composition comprises a Base Part and a Catalyst Part, the Base Part comprising polymerizable component(s) without an acidic moiety, optionally polymerizable component(s) with an acidic moiety, filler(s), transition metal component(s), peroxide component(s), stabilizer component(s) comprising a free-radical moiety, the Catalyst Part comprising polymerizable component(s) without an acidic moiety, filler(s), ascorbic acid component, photo-initiator system, stabilizer component(s) comprising a phosphite or sulfite moiety. The dental composition is in particular useful as bulk fill dental composite, dental resin cement, core build-up dental material or self- and dual cure dental adhesive. The invention further relates to an initiator system and the use of a stabilizer comprising a free-radical moiety.

APPLICATION DEVICE AND METHOD FOR PRODUCING AN APPLICATION DEVICE
An application device for dental compounds includes a housing and an application tool. The housing includes an application channel extending through the housing and an application channel inlet port and an application channel outlet, the application channel outlet being in fluid connection with the application tool. The application device includes a connection section distinct from the housing, the connection section including a connection channel having a connection channel inlet port and a connection channel outlet port. The connection section includes a connecting element arranged at the connection channel inlet port, the connecting element being configured to be connected to an outlet port of a discharging device. The connection channel outlet port is configured to be sealingly connected to the application channel inlet port to build a discharging channel extending from the connection channel inlet port to the application channel outlet.

A Self-Resealing Magnet Closure
A syringe for dispensing a flowable material. The syringe has a cartridge with a cartridge front end and at least a first dispensing nozzle arranged at the cartridge front end. The syringe further has closure for openably closing the first dispensing nozzle. The closure includes a cap and at least a first seal. The cap is telescopically placeable on the cartridge front end. The closure or the cartridge has a first magnet for establishing a magnetic attraction between the closure and the cartridge. In a situation in which the closure is placed on the cartridge front end, the closure and the cartridge can be positioned in a sealing position in which the first seal spaces the cap and the cartridge front end away from each other against a magnetic attraction that urges the cap and the cartridge toward each other.
